>>> Dear Jabref Users,
>>>
>>> this is an important information for everyone who is or has been
>>> using the CSA: Cambridge Science Abstracts or the ASAF: Aquatic
>>> Sciences and Fisheries format.
>>>
>>> While creating unit tests for the CSA (Cambridge Science Abstract)
>>> importer (CsaImporter.java), I could not find the website for the 
>>> CSA
>>> format, mentioned in the code comments. It seems that the CSA 
>>> website
>>> (csa.com) has gone offline and has been transfered to a new site
>>> called proquest.com. Unfortunetely I could not find any exporting
>>> option on proquest.com matching the CSA format. Searching for the
>>> ASAF
>>> format also refered to the proquest website which also does not 
>>> have
>>> a
>>> explicit ASAF export option.
>>>
>>> Therefore it seems to me that there is no point in keeping an
>>> importer for a format which refers to a specific website which is 
>>> not
>>> available anymore. However if you do use the CSA format and know a
>>> different source on where to obtain a file with such format, I 
>>> would
>>> kindly ask you to respond to this email prior to next weeks Tuesday
>>> the 8th of December 2015. If there is no answer before the 8th of
>>> December 2015 I will open a pull request to remove the importer.
>>>
>>> Best regards,
>>> Tobias Boceck
